To find the coordinates of point T’ after each reflection, we need the original coordinates of point T. However, I can still guide you through the process.
1. Reflection over the x-axis: When a point (x, y) is reflected over the x-axis, the new coordinates become (x, -y).
2. Reflection over the y-axis: When a point (x, y) is reflected over the y-axis, the new coordinates become (-x, y).
If you know the original coordinates of point T, you can apply these transformations accordingly.
